Transaction 51ef51f34c51b59754f312e55ca03e6fb05132e818d866ae32cbf918a102ff21

1 Input
2 Outputs
  • 51ef51f34c51b59754f312e55ca03e6fb05132e818d866ae32cbf918a102ff21:0
  • value  451308
    address  39ogpzybAkuTdPHXKtH5dZVi3mEY2B5Uak
  • 51ef51f34c51b59754f312e55ca03e6fb05132e818d866ae32cbf918a102ff21:1
  • value  8536602
    address  1B96nNFN6cF8GWtoZUmcSSEsw1gnDfhK72